Netherthorpe Street is in Sheffield and in Sheffield district. S3 7JD is located in the Walkley elect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Sheffield Central.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ding S3 7JD has a slightly higher male population, with 50.9%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Safety

Is Netherthorpe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Netherthorpe Street was 30.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 69.8% lower than the Broomhill and Sharrow Vale average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Netherthorpe Street has the 48th lowest crime rate of 208 local areas in Broomhill and Sharrow Vale and the 383rd lowest crime rate of 1,705 local areas in Sheffield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 10.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 86.7%.

Employment

S3 7JD area has a high un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 9%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. High levels of unemployment lead to more frequent crime and reduce the quality of life in this area.

The percentage of student residents living in S3 7JD area is much higher than the country's average. Usually places with high percentage of students are near Universities and near entertainment places.
